For the 2023 edition of the London Original Print Fair, Bernard Jacobson Gallery will present a selection of prints by artists including William Tillyer, Richard Smith, Robyn Denny, Robert Motherwell, Sam Francis, and more. Tillyer’s new series The Scalby Suite will be on display for the first time, offering a look at the artist’s most recent explorations of still lifes that blend the figurative with the abstract. This approach results in prints that appear highly textured, with embossing and latticework that evoke Tillyer’s signature grids.

Bernard Jacobson Gallery
Founded in 1969, Bernard Jacobson Gallery celebrated 50 years as a print publisher in 2019. With a superb new premises situated in the heart of Mayfair, the gallery has held major exhibitions of Robert Motherwell, Helen Frankenthaler and Pierre Soulages.
